MLRF3013-680K

Gowanda’s MLRF3013-680K is a high-quality, reliable electronic component, specifically a M83446 Qualified Molded Unshielded Chip Inductor. It features a weight of 0.301 grams and dimensions of 7.62 × 2.67 × 3.18 mm, making it compact and suitable for various applications. This inductor belongs to the MLRF3013 series and is designed for surface mount technology (SMT) with a QPL application grade. It offers an inductance of 0.68 µH, a direct current resistance (DCR) of 0.6 ohms, and a current rating of 0.5 A DC. The self-resonant frequency (SRF) is 275 MHz, tested at a frequency of 25 MHz, with a minimum Q factor of 28. It has a dielectric withstanding voltage (DWV) of 200 and 500, with a tolerance of ±10%. The product level is M, with lead-based (Pb) termination and a Sn63Pb37 termination finish. The core is made of phenolic material, and the component is not shielded. It operates efficiently in temperatures ranging from -55°C to +125°C, has a moisture sensitivity level (MSL) of 1, and is packaged in tape and reel (T&R) format. Additionally, it is fungal inert, ensuring durability and reliability in various environments.
